代码维护注释是软件工程中不可或缺的一部分,它如同软件的脉络,贯穿于整个开发、测试、维护和升级过程。本文将从代码维护注释的重要性、编写规范、常见误区以及如何提高代码注释质量等方面进行探讨,旨在为开发者提供有益的参考。
一、代码维护注释的重要性
1. 提高代码可读性
优秀的代码维护注释能够帮助开发者快速理解代码逻辑,降低阅读难度。正如美国著名程序员Robert C. Martin所说:“代码应该像一首诗,注释应该像一首散文。”简洁明了的注释可以让代码更具艺术性。
2. 便于团队协作
在团队开发过程中,代码维护注释有助于团队成员之间的沟通与交流。当他人阅读你的代码时,注释可以为他们提供必要的背景信息,从而提高团队协作效率。
3. 降低维护成本
良好的代码维护注释有助于降低后期维护成本。在软件生命周期中,维护和升级是必不可少的环节。通过阅读注释,开发者可以快速定位问题,提高修复效率。
4. 促进代码优化
代码维护注释有助于开发者发现代码中的不足之处,从而进行优化。在编写注释的过程中,开发者会不断审视自己的代码,提高代码质量。
二、代码维护注释的编写规范
1. 简洁明了
注释应尽量简洁,避免冗长。使用精炼的语言描述代码功能,避免重复。
2. 结构清晰
注释应遵循一定的结构,如功能描述、参数说明、返回值解释等。这有助于提高代码可读性。
3. 保持一致性
注释风格应保持一致,包括命名规范、缩进格式等。这有助于降低阅读难度。
4. 遵循编程规范
注释应遵循所在项目的编程规范,如命名规范、代码格式等。
三、常见误区及应对策略
1. 过度注释
过度注释会导致代码冗余,降低可读性。开发者应避免在代码中添加无关紧要的注释。
2. 缺乏注释
缺乏注释会导致代码难以理解,增加维护难度。开发者应养成编写注释的习惯。
3. 注释与代码不一致
注释与代码不一致会导致误导,增加维护难度。开发者应确保注释与代码保持一致。
应对策略:
(1)合理规划注释内容,避免过度注释。
(2)养成良好的编写注释习惯,确保注释与代码一致。
(3)定期审查代码,删除过时或冗余的注释。
四、提高代码注释质量的方法
1. 学习优秀代码
借鉴优秀代码的注释风格,提高自己的注释水平。
2. 定期培训
组织团队进行代码注释培训,提高整体注释质量。
3. 引入代码审查机制
通过代码审查,发现并改进注释问题。
4. 使用自动化工具
利用自动化工具检查代码注释质量,提高开发效率。
代码维护注释是软件工程中的艺术与科学。它不仅有助于提高代码可读性、降低维护成本,还能促进团队协作。开发者应重视代码注释,遵循编写规范,提高注释质量,为软件工程的发展贡献力量。
参考文献:
[1] Robert C. Martin. Clean Code: A Handbook of Agile Software Craftsmanship[M]. Prentice Hall, 2008.
[2] Martin Fowler. Refactoring: Improving the Design of Existing Code[M]. Addison-Wesley, 1999.
[3] Michael L. Whitaker. Code Reading: The Open Source Perspective[M]. O'Reilly Media, 2005.